Biography
Soni Savai Pullamsetti is a professor at the Cardio Pulmonary Institute (CPI) of Justus Liebig University in Giessen, Germany, where she leads the research group “Lung Vascular Epigenetics”. She also leads a group at the Max Planck Institute for Heart and Lung Research, Bad Nauheim, Germany. She serves as a disease area coordinator at German Lung Center (DZL). The focus of Prof. Pullamsetti’s lab is centered around systems biology approaches and on understanding how epigenetic mechanisms, metabolic changes and transcription factors impact gene regulation in driving chronic lung diseases. Recently she received prestigious European Research Council (ERC) consolidator grant to understand the developmental origins of pulmonary hypertension and right heart failure.
